What are Fine Lines and Wrinkles?

Fine lines and wrinkles appear as skin loses collagen, elastin, and hydration. Expressions, sun, and time all play a part. Lines may start as faint creases and deepen with repeated movement and gradual collagen decline.

Common Causes

Natural decline in structural proteins softens firmness over time.

UV breaks down collagen and speeds visible ageing.

Frequent movement can etch lines in high-motion areas.

Dry, unbalanced skin makes lines look more pronounced.

Stress, sleep, smoking, and diet can affect skin repair and brightness.
